Amy Schneirow Fannon v. Nexicon Inc et al

Filing 88

MINUTES OF IN CHAMBERS - ORDER TO SHOW CAUSE RE SANCTIONS FOR NON-COMPLIANCE WITH COURT ORDER by Judge Dolly M. Gee: To date, the parties have not filed a proposed pretrial conference order and other documents identified in the Court's Schedulin g and Case Management Order dated 7/26/2010 58 . The Court hereby continues the Final Pretrial Conference, along with the hearing on the motions in limine 81 , 82 , 83 , 84 to 1/20/2011 02:00 PM before Judge Dolly M. Gee. The parties shall file the required final pretrial conference documents by 1/11/2011. The parties also shall file a written response to this Order to Show Cause by 1/11/2011, explaining why the parties and/or their counsel should not be sanctioned for their failure to timely comply with the Court's Scheduling and Case Management Order.
